When Cam Galway prevents an Indian massacre of the occupants of a river boat, he finds himself accused of murder for he had to kill the white man who was leading the attack. He also meets the betrothed of his main accuser, Lieutenant Richard Thornwood who makes an immediate impression on him. Cam also has been a slave of the Shawnee and during that time created a child with an Indian maid.
The author creats a violent frontier with whites murdering natives and the natives doing the same. He also spends considerable time giving the reader the background on the culture of the Shawnee.… (altro)
